Beschreibung
Wenn Sie in ArcGIS Online auf der Registerkarte "Daten" eines gehosteten Feature-Layers auf eine von der ArcGIS Survey123-Website kopierte Anlagen-URL in der Attributtabelle klicken, werden Sie zum ArcGIS REST-Services-Verzeichnis weitergeleitet und erhalten die folgende Fehlermeldung:
Error:
Invalid token.
Ursache
Das Token, das für den Zugriff auf sichere Inhalte und Ressourcen, wie z. B. Anlagen des Feature-Service, erforderlich ist, ist abgelaufen. Beim Zugriff auf Anlagen eines Features über andere Anwendungen wie ArcGIS Online Map Viewer wird automatisch ein Token zur URL hinzugefügt. ArcGIS-Token laufen aus Sicherheitsgründen ab und gewährleisten einen begrenzten Zugriff innerhalb der Organisation für nicht öffentlich freigegebene Elemente. Bei der Verwendung der URL zum Einbetten von gesicherten Inhalten zur unbegrenzten Verwendung ist die URL mit aktiviertem Token nicht optimal, da sie irgendwann abläuft und das Element dann nicht mehr angezeigt werden kann.
Lösung oder Problemumgehung
Die folgenden Schritte beschreiben die empfohlene Vorgehensweise, um die über den Survey123-Survey gesammelten Anlagen-URLs zu erhalten, die in der Attributtabelle des gehosteten Feature-Layers in ArcGIS Online gespeichert werden sollen.
- Exportieren Sie die Survey-Daten als File-Geodatabase von der ArcGIS Survey123-Website.
- Öffnen Sie die ArcGIS Survey123-Website. Melden Sie sich beim ArcGIS-Organisationskonto an.
- Klicken Sie auf den Survey mit den Anlagen.
- Klicken Sie auf Daten, um die Datenseite zu öffnen.
- Klicken Sie auf Exportieren > File-Geodatabase.
- Erstellen Sie ein neues Projekt in ArcGIS Pro. Anweisungen hierzu finden Sie unter ArcGIS Pro: Erstellen eines Projekts anhand einer Standardvorlage.
- Füge den File-Geodatabase-Ordner dem Projekt hinzu. Weitere Anweisungen finden Sie unter ArcGIS Pro: Herstellen einer Verbindung mit einem vorhandenen Ordner.
- Exportieren Sie die Anlagen aus der File-Geodatabase. Anweisungen hierzu finden Sie unter How To: Exportieren von Anlagen mittels Batch-Export aus einer Feature-Class in ArcMap Pro. Verwenden Sie alternativ das Werkzeug Anlagen exportieren.
Note:
The Export Attachment tool is available in ArcGIS Pro 3.3 and later.
- Laden Sie die exportierte Anlagendatei als Element in ArcGIS Online hoch. Anweisungen hierzu finden Sie unter ArcGIS Online: Hinzufügen von Dateien als Elemente.
- Geben Sie das Element öffentlich frei. Weitere Anweisungen finden Sie unter ArcGIS Online: Freigeben von Elementen für alle.
- Kopieren Sie die URL auf der Seite mit den Elementdetails.
- Klicken Sie auf der Registerkarte Inhalt auf das Element, um die Seite mit den Elementdetails zu öffnen.
- Scrollen Sie auf der Registerkarte Übersicht bis zum Ende der Seite.
- Klicken Sie auf unter der URL auf Kopieren
, um die URL des Elements zu kopieren, und verwenden Sie die URL in der Attributtabelle des gehosteten Feature-Layers auf der Registerkarte "Daten", um die Anlage anzuzeigen, wenn darauf geklickt wird.